General description
我们致力于为您提供更环保的替代产品,以符合“绿色化学的12项原则”的一项或多项原则要求。作为一种环保型溶剂,庚烷是己烷更环保的替代产品,因此已被升级为“更安全的溶剂和辅助剂”。点击此处以获取更多信息。
